The SI7021-A10-IM1 is a digital humidity and temperature sensor designed for various applications. This entry provides an overview of the product, including its category, use, characteristics, packaging,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.
The SI7021-A10-IM1 belongs to the category of environmental sensors, specifically designed for measuring humidity and temperature.
This sensor is widely used in applications where precise monitoring and control of humidity and temperature are essential, such as HVAC systems, weather stations, industrial automation, and consumer electronics.
The SI7021-A10-IM1 is available in a compact surface-mount package, making it suitable for integration into small form factor devices.
The essence of this sensor lies in its ability to provide accurate and stable measurements of humidity and temperature in various environmental conditions.

The SI7021-A10-IM1 utilizes a capacitive sensing element to measure relative humidity, while an integrated temperature sensor provides accurate temperature measurements. The sensor's internal analog-to-digital converter and signal processing circuitry ensure precise digital outputs for both parameters.
The sensor can be integrated into HVAC systems to monitor and control indoor humidity and temperature levels, ensuring optimal comfort and energy efficiency.
In weather stations, the SI7021-A10-IM1 enables accurate measurement of ambient conditions, contributing to reliable weather forecasting and environmental monitoring.
For industrial automation applications, the sensor facilitates precise environmental control in manufacturing facilities, storage areas, and cleanrooms.
In consumer electronics, the sensor is used in smart thermostats, air quality monitors, and other devices requiring accurate humidity and temperature measurements.
